Positive things to consider:
- More “relaxed” vibe 
- Less guests = more time spent with each guest 
- Less red-tape. You get to make the rules. (Assuming you don't break the law!!) 
- Picking a date is much more flexible 
- Lighting is often much better and brighter being outside. If its not, just add your own lights! 
With proper planning, outdoor weddings can be incredible
Other things to consider:
- What's for dinner? Consider catering & cooking challenges if it's in a remote location. 
- Restrooms. Portable restrooms can be surprisingly expensive! 
- Outside at night? Mosquito/bug related solutions may be needed in certain locations 
- Liability insurance. Look into it. 
- Do you have neighbors? Keep the noise in mind. 
- Plan ahead with the cleanup and garbage.
